James Cleveland “Jesse” Owens, the descendent of enslaved laborers and son of sharecroppers, was born in Oakville, Alabama in 1913. Like many Black Americans around the turn of the twentieth century, his family left the South in search of new opportunities as part of the Great Migration, eventually relocating to Ohio. 2 As a young …Learn how Jesse Owens made history as a student athlete at The Ohio State University and later as a champion during the 1936 Olympics. He was their tenth child, and was named James Cleveland when he was born in Alabama on September 12, 1913. He was known as “J.C.” in his early years. At the age of nine, his family moved to Cleveland, Ohio. Reportedly, his new teacher mistook “J.C.” as “Jesse” and the name stuck. This video shows footage of Jesse Owens competing in the 4-by-100 meter relay at the 1936 Olympic Games in Berlin, Germany. Owens won the gold medal for the United States, along with runners Ralph Metcalfe, Foy Draper and Frank Wykoff. The foursome achieved a time of 39.8 seconds. With guidance fr...Luz and Jesse talking at the Olympics. Photograph video.eurosport.de. Luz Long was sternly spoken to by Nazi Party officials after his time spent with Jesse. Jesse and Luz became friends at the Olympics and corresponded for years after that. Jesse Owens, also known as "The Buckeye Bullet," was an American track and field athlete who won four gold medals and broke two world...Owens Hits Gold. The first gold was in the 100 meters, where Owens edged out teammate Ralph Metcalfe in a time of 10.3 seconds. Gold number two came in the long jump, where he fouled on his first two attempts. One was just a practice run where he continued down the runway into the pit, but German officials didn't buy it and counted it as a jump.
